MFA: 33 more Moldovan citizens evacuated from Dubai

On March 8,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MFA) reported that another 33 citizens of the Republic of Moldova, including those with dual citizenship, arrived safely in Chisinau on a flight from Dubai. Additionally, dozens of Moldovans have been waiting for over a week to be evacuated from the region affected by military attacks, according to information from the Republic of Moldova's diplomatic missions.

As of March 9, the security situation in the State of Israel remains unchanged. Citizens are advised to stay informed by following updates from the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Israel. The diplomatic mission is actively monitoring developments and providing consular support to Moldovan citizens upon request.
In the United Arab Emirates, the overall situation is stable. Local authorities are closely monitoring security matters, and public services and infrastructure are functioning normally, although there are some limitations on commercial flights. The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Abu Dhabi continues to offer consular support to Moldovan citizens affected by disruptions in air travel. They are maintaining contact with local authorities and relevant partners, and are exploring options for Moldovan citizens wishing to leave the region. It is recommended that Moldovans follow the official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in the United Arab Emirates page for updates.
In the State of Qatar, the situation remains largely stable as well. The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Doha is actively monitoring developments and is available to assist Moldovan citizens with requests for information and consular support. Citizens are encouraged to check the official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in the State of Qatar page for updates.
The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Ankara continues to monitor developments in Turkey and maintains contact with Moldovan citizens across its accredited areas. Updates are published on the official website of the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Turkey.
In Azerbaijan, the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Baku is continuously monitoring the security situation in the Islamic Republic of Iran. They are in contact with relevant authorities and diplomatic partners to assess developments. Moldovan citizens in Iran are urged to follow the information shared by the Embassy of the Republic of Moldova in Azerbaijan.
